![]() |
|
|
Регистрация Восстановить пароль |
Регистрация | Задать вопрос |
Заплачу за решение |
Новые сообщения |
Сообщения за день |
Расширенный поиск |
Правила |
Всё прочитано |
![]() |
|
|
Опции темы | Поиск в этой теме |
![]() |
#1 | |
Форумчанин
Регистрация: 02.10.2013
Сообщений: 231
|
![]()
Главная задача - научиться работать с классами.Разбил программу на три части 1)создание матрицы 2)работа с ней 3)вывод на экран.На данный момент самые острые ошибки: неправильная работа с приватными элементами, я конечно потыкал, но так и не нашел решения, Я не понимаТ как их правильно передать в функции main.И еще вопрос, мне обязательно использовать set и get функции, вроде, в С++ это не принципиально?
Задание: Цитата:
Код:
Последний раз редактировалось Stilet; 31.03.2014 в 13:10. |
|
![]() |
![]() |
![]() |
#2 |
Белик Виталий :)
Старожил
Регистрация: 23.07.2007
Сообщений: 57,097
|
![]()
Поправил свой пост. Предлагаю такую стратегию.
Код:
I'm learning to live...
Последний раз редактировалось Stilet; 31.03.2014 в 13:35. |
![]() |
![]() |
![]() |
#3 | |
Форумчанин
Регистрация: 02.10.2013
Сообщений: 231
|
![]() Цитата:
Stilet, самые душераздирающий вопрос, зачем указатель на указатель, в чем главная идея? Код:
Очень сложная сортировка. Код:
Последний раз редактировалось East Undia Trading; 31.03.2014 в 15:23. |
|
![]() |
![]() |
![]() |
#4 | ||
Белик Виталий :)
Старожил
Регистрация: 23.07.2007
Сообщений: 57,097
|
![]() Цитата:
Цитата:
Во-вторых в методе сортировки. Короче сравни свой код и мой. Посмотри внимательно как я работаю с классами и как это делаешь ты. И опять повторяю в который раз: Школота любит телепатов. Имей это ввиду.
I'm learning to live...
|
||
![]() |
![]() |
![]() |
#5 |
Форумчанин
Регистрация: 02.10.2013
Сообщений: 231
|
![]()
Stilet, на первый взгляд все понятно кроме назначения указателя на указатель и сортировки.
|
![]() |
![]() |
![]() |
#6 |
Белик Виталий :)
Старожил
Регистрация: 23.07.2007
Сообщений: 57,097
|
![]()
М.м.м... Насчет сортировки это метод индексации. Т.е. создается дополнительный массив, в котором указаны номера строк (сортируемых элементов системы), которые в данном массиве расставляются по определенному порядку по условию сортировки.
Потом проходя по этому индексному массиву от начала его и до конца можно получить номер строки в исходном массиве, как будто ты его сортировал. Насчет указателя на указатель это ты читай про динамические массивы:http://kvodo.ru/urok-9-1-dinamicheskie-matritsyi.html Тут общая схема описана.
I'm learning to live...
|
![]() |
![]() |
![]() |
#7 |
Форумчанин
Регистрация: 02.10.2013
Сообщений: 231
|
![]()
Я написал не в ту тему, прошу прощения.
Последний раз редактировалось East Undia Trading; 31.03.2014 в 18:15. |
![]() |
![]() |
![]() |
#8 |
Форумчанин
Регистрация: 02.10.2013
Сообщений: 231
|
![]()
Stilet, разнесли программу, даже учитывая что я знал как и что.Нужно через матрицу обобщенного класса(?!).В общем, нужно делать все через классы, работая с копией матрицы, удаляя оригинал, а не создавать новую(Память, детка, она не бесконечная).
|
![]() |
![]() |
![]() |
#9 |
Белик Виталий :)
Старожил
Регистрация: 23.07.2007
Сообщений: 57,097
|
![]()
А-а-а... Ну бывает )
Вопрос: про ООП читал? Про наследование читал?
I'm learning to live...
|
![]() |
![]() |
![]() |
#10 |
Форумчанин
Регистрация: 02.10.2013
Сообщений: 231
|
![]()
Stilet, сделать как просил преподаватель большой проблемы не будет, примеры есть.Я хотел как лучше, а получилось как всегда.
Нет, про ООП только поверхностное представление имею. |
![]() |
![]() |
![]() |
|
![]() |
||||
Тема | Автор | Раздел | Ответов | Последнее сообщение |
Доработка программы. | Nuclear_Razor | Фриланс | 1 | 15.08.2013 10:29 |
Доработка программы на C# | iCaesy | Фриланс | 0 | 12.01.2013 15:51 |
Доработка программы. | ddlovato | Помощь студентам | 2 | 28.12.2011 12:40 |
Доработка программы | zhiva | Фриланс | 1 | 30.07.2011 15:56 |
Доработка программы | akialex | Помощь студентам | 3 | 24.12.2009 21:09 |